Our global EPC Firm client is hiring a Senior Network Engineer for contract-to-hire opportunity for their Corporate IT team in Kansas City, MO.
The Network Analyst/Cloud Network Engineer will play a crucial role in maintaining the stability, security, and efficiency of our multi-cloud network infrastructure. The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ience with multi-cloud networking, a strong understanding of network protocols, cloud network peering, cloud security services and a proven track record in troubleshooting and optimizing cloud network performance.
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Design, deploy, and manage cloud-based network infrastructure using platforms such as Azure, AWS, Google Cloud Platform and OCI.
- Configure and maintain virtual networks, subnets, and security groups to ensure optimal performance and security.
- Deploy VPC and VNET cloud network boundaries and associated policies.
- Deploy and maintain cloud network peering and routing services like Azure vWAN and AWS Transit Gateways.
- Configure and deploy cloud network load balancing and security services like cloud firewalls and WAFs.
- Deploy cloud network configurations utilizing Infrastructure as Code - specifically Terraform.
- Develop and implement cloud network architecture, ensuring seamless connectivity between on-premises infrastructure and cloud services including private connectivity solutions like ExpressRoute, Direct Connect and cloud network exchanges like Equinix and Megaport.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to design and implement scalable and resilient network solutions.
- Monitor and analyze cloud network performance, identifying and resolving issues to ensure high availability and reliability.
- Implement strategies for load balancing, auto-scaling, and disaster recovery to optimize resource utilization.
- Provide technical support for cloud-related network issues, working closely with other IT teams to resolve incidents promptly.
- Document and maintain network configurations, procedures, and troubleshooting guides.
- Collaborate with system administrators, developers, and other IT staff to ensure seamless integration of cloud services.
- Communicate effectively with stakeholders to gather requirements, provide updates, and address concerns.
- Respond to network incidents and outages promptly, conducting root cause analysis and implementing corrective actions.
- Assist the Network Operations team in the installation, configuration, maintenance and troubleshooting of the LAN, WAN, and wireless network environments.
- Identify and analyze new technologies and alternative systems to enhance security, reliability and customer experience.
